ImpactSystem Compromise: Remote attackers can gain control of vulnerable systems. |
DescriptionThis indicates an attempt to exploit a buffer overflow vulnerability in eEye Retina WiFi Scanner.The vulnerability is caused by an error that occurs when the vulnerable software handles a malicious .rws file. It all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code via sending a crafted .rws file. |
Affected ProductseEye Digital Security Retina WiFi Scanner 1.0.8 68eEye Digital Security Retina Network Security Scanner 5.10.14 |
